PyHalboy

A library for all things hypermedia. insipred by Halboy and Halboy.js

  • Create hypermedia resources
  • Marshal to and from plain python dicts
  • Navigate JSON+HAL APIs

API

Resources

With PyHalboy you can create resources, and pull information from them.

from pyhalboy import Resource

discountResource = Resource()
    .add_link('self', '/discounts/1256')
    .add_property('discountPercentage', 10)

itemResources = [
   Resource()
    .add_link('self', '/items/534')
    .add_property('price', 25.48)
]

resource = Resource()
      .add_link('self', '/orders/123')
      .add_link('creator', '/users/rob')
      .add_resource('discount', discountResource)
      .add_resource('items', itemResources)
      .add_property('state', 'dispatching')

resource.get_link('self')
// { href: '/orders/123' }

resource.get_href('self')
// '/orders/123'

resource.get_property('state')
// 'dispatching'

resource
  .get_resource('creator')
  .get_property('discountPercentage')
// 10

resource
  .get_resource('items')[0]
  .get_property('price')
// 25.48

Marshalling

You can create HAL resources from plain JS objects, and vice versa.

from pyhalboy import Resource

itemResources = [
   Resource()
    .add_link('self', '/items/534')
    .add_property('price', 25.48)
]

resource =
    new Resource()
      .add_link('self', '/orders/123')
      .add_link('creator', '/users/rob')
      .add_resource('items', itemResources)
      .add_property('state', 'dispatching')

resource.to_object()
// {
//   _links: {
//     self: { href: '/orders/123' },
//     creator: { href: '/users/rob' }
//   },
//   _embedded: {
//     items: [{
//       _links: {
//         self: { href: '/items/534' }
//       },
//       price: 25.48
//     }]
//   },
//   state: 'dispatching'
// }

Resource.from_object(resource.to_object())
  .get_href('self')
// '/orders/123'

Navigation

Provided you're calling a HAL+JSON API, you can discover the API and navigate through its links. When you've found what you want, you call navigator.resource() and you get a plain old HAL resource, which you can inspect using any of the methods above.

from pyhalboy import Navigator

//  GET / - 200 OK
//  {
//   "_links": {
//     "self": {
//       "href": "/"
//     },
//     "users": {
//       "href": "/users"
//     },
//     "user": {
//       "href": "/users/{id}",
//       "templated": true
//     }
//   }
// }

discovery_result = Navigator.discover('https://api.example.com/')
users_result =  discovery_result.get('users')

users_result.status()
// 200

users_result.location()
// 'https://api.example.com/users'

robResult =  discovery_result.get('user', {id :'rob'})

robResult.location()
// 'https://api.example.com/users/rob'

sue_result =  discovery_result.post('user', {
  'id': 'sue',
  'name': 'Sue',
  'title': 'Dev'
})

sue_result.location()
// 'https://api.example.com/users/sue'

sue_result
  .resource()
  .get_property('title')
// 'Dev'

Publishing

Prior to publishing the package, you need to configure your PyPi credentials on your local machine. Follow the instructions in the poetry docs to do this.

To publish the package:

poetry publish
